diff --git a/apps/auth-set.js b/apps/auth-set.js index 407d58d..aef7ec1 100644 --- a/apps/auth-set.js +++ b/apps/auth-set.js @@ -37,7 +37,7 @@ export class carbonAuthSetting extends plugin { if (!(e.sender.role === 'owner' || e.sender.role === 'admin' || e.isMaster)) return e.reply('只有群主或管理员可以设置验证..', true); const botMember = await e.group?.pickMember?.(e.bot.uin); - const info = botMember?.info || (await botMember?.getInfo?.()); + const info = await botMember?.getInfo(); if (info.role !== 'admin' || info.role !== 'owner') { return e.reply(`${ConfigControl.get('profile')?.nickName}不是管理,没法帮你验证啦..`, true); } diff --git a/apps/auth.js b/apps/auth.js index 8ba6094..811a174 100644 --- a/apps/auth.js +++ b/apps/auth.js @@ -210,7 +210,7 @@ export class CarbonAuth extends plugin { let atElem = (e.message || []).find((m) => m.type === 'at'); if (!atElem || !atElem.qq) return e.reply('你要验证谁?', true); const targetId = Number(atElem.qq); - const member = await e.group.pickMember(targetId); + const member = await e.group.pickMember(targetId).getInfo(); if (member.role === 'owner' || member.role === 'admin') { return e.reply('这对吗', true); }